    Representation of a plane in 3D space. A plane is an infinitely large, flat surface that exists in 3D space and divides the space into two halves known as half-spaces. It is easy to determine which of the two half-spaces a particular point is in and also how far the point is from the plane. Walls, floors and other flat surfaces are common in games, so a plane is sometimes useful for …

        In your account you'll also see all the projects you complete. Create an account. The 3D Object 'Plane' is often used as a floor or ground in Unity scenes. To add a plane, go to the Hierarchy window and right-click on your scene. Choose 'GameObject' -> '3D Object' -> 'Plane': The default size for the plane is 10m x 10m.

Rendering: If you render the wall as only a plane, then the wall will only be visible from one side, as the plane (or more exactly its faces) only has one rendered side.So if the player is able to move around the wall, you would need multiple planes to cover all the sides, which means you end up with a box anyway.

            Feb 22, 2015 · Picking 1 unit to = 1 meter is a safe bet in Unity for most projects. When you create a cube, the included mesh is designed to be 1 unit X 1 unit X 1 unit. So the cube would indeed be 1 unit tall. The plane primitive, however, is 10 units x 10 units square. So when you create one it is 10 times bigger than the Cube.
